Show Notes

As an adolescent, Brett struggled to find his place in the world and never really felt like I belonged. His solution was drugs and alcohol. That quickly turned into an addiction that completely took over his life. After detoxing in county jail he realized that he wanted more out of life than getting high. On December 26th, 2022 Brett will celebrate eight years drug and alcohol free, and we also discuss strategies on how to stay safe over the holidays.

Brett started a podcast in February 2020 called Recovery Survey where he speaks with a variety of guests that have overcome addictions and mental health issues.

In September 2021 he also helped started a live stream on Facebook – Recovery Revolution Live on Thursday nights and on Youtube.

Brett’s goal is to spread the message that recovery is possible. If he can do it, so can you!
